About the Lenovo ThinkSystem SE360 V2 with NVIDIA L4 24GB PCIe GPU (Edge)

AI inference at the edge demands GPU architecture built for real-time inference workloads, and the Lenovo ThinkSystem SE360 V2 with NVIDIA L4 24GB PCIe GPU delivers exactly that. This 1U half-width, short-depth edge server pairs an NVIDIA Ada Lovelace architecture GPU with 7680 CUDA cores and 240 fourth-generation Tensor cores, capable of 242 TOPS INT8 inference performance—making it ideal for organizations deploying distributed AI models across remote locations. The NVIDIA L4 GPU features 24GB GDDR6 ECC memory and draws just 72W power, fitting seamlessly into space-constrained environments without excessive thermal overhead. Supported by Intel Xeon D-2700 or D-1700 series processors, the SE360 V2 scales to 256GB of DDR4 ECC RDIMM system memory, enabling complex multi-model inference pipelines.

For IT infrastructure teams and AI operations engineers evaluating compact GPU platforms, this Lenovo system (part number 7DAM000FNA) provides dual 25GbE and dual 1GbE on-board networking, single-slot low-profile GPU placement, and flexible storage via up to four 2.5-inch SAS/SATA/NVMe drives. The extended operating temperature range of 0°C to 55°C qualifies it for edge and field deployments where climate control is limited. Management is handled through Lenovo XClarity Controller (XCC2) and XClarity Administrator compatibility, while software stacks including NVIDIA TensorRT, CUDA, and NVIDIA AI Enterprise are fully supported on this architecture.
